CE 204
Implementing and Training for Virtual Reference Digital Libraries Course Icon

Level: Beginning
Prerequisite: None
Cost: $235 (nonmember, $285)
Attendance Maximum: None

Instructor(s): Sandra De Groote, AHIP, assistant information services, Library of the Health Sciences, University of Illinois-Chicago, and Scott Collard, assistant reference librarian, Humanities and Social Sciences Reference Center, New York University, New York, NY

Offered: Sunday, May 15, 8:00 a.m.-3:00 p.m.

Discover planning, implementing, and training for virtual reference service, and develop detailed planning, action, and training materials built especially for your institution. Investigate virtual reference (VR) service options and VR software; examine planning, communication, and action materials; and produce an implementation and training schedule for your personnel needs.
